Here
are some tips to understand and implement as well as a description of
how to do the exercise:
Tips:
- Be sure to keep your feet flat when lying on the
ball.
- You can also brace your feet against a wall for
better support. It's recommended for
a beginner.
- Do not bend your neck. Keep your neck always straight to prevent straining your neck.
- Do not place your hands behind the head or neck.
- Start off slow to keep total control of your body.
- Keep firmly squeezing your abs.
Ball
Crunch Exercise
- Begin by lying on the medicin ball with your lower back with your knees bent and your legs shoulder width apart.
- Place your arms eight alongside of your body or crossed on top of your chest.
- Then lower your torso further down to the floor until you feel stretching.
- Then firmly squeeze your abs and crunch up until you feel your abdominal muscles contracting.(Always keep your lower back in contact with the ball)
- As you inhale, slowly go back down to starting position while
keeping total control.
- Repeat the process as needed.
